About the role

  • Develop and execute a comprehensive global marketing strategy, ensuring alignment with business objectives and regional market dynamics.
  • Drive operational excellence by developing and executing strategies to optimise the full marketing funnel, from awareness to acquisition, ensuring MQLs seamlessly transition to SQLs and ultimately convert into closed deals.
  • Implement performance-driven, data-backed marketing campaigns that align with sales goals, leveraging SEO, content marketing, paid media, account-based marketing (ABM), and marketing automation in line with the budget parameters.
  • Oversee global marketing analytics, lead scoring, conversion rate optimisation, and attribution modelling to ensure data-backed decision-making and pipeline forecasting.
  • Elevate the company’s brand as an industry leader by driving messaging, PR, analyst relations, and executive thought leadership initiatives.
  • Work closely with sales leadership to create a seamless marketing-to-sales handoff, ensuring alignment on ICP (Ideal Customer Profile), lead quality, and sales enablement strategies.
  • Coordinate the development of compelling positioning, messaging and competitive differentiation strategies for global markets to drive product adoption and customer retention in partnership with the marketing agency and product leadership.
  • Optimise global marketing spend, allocate resources effectively, and lead a distributed team of marketers, growth strategists and demand generation experts.
  • Work with Customer Success to drive customer advocacy, developing compelling new customer case studies, press releases and success stories.

Requirements

  • Experience in a senior B2B SaaS marketing leadership position, ideally in financial crime, risk, or compliance sectors.
  • Proven ability to scale global marketing functions across demand gen, brand, product marketing, and field marketing.
  • Strong track record driving end‑to‑end demand generation and delivering qualified pipeline aligned to revenue goals.
  • Expertise in GTM strategy, product positioning, segmentation, and crafting differentiated messaging for technical SaaS solutions.
  • Highly data‑driven, with strong skills in marketing analytics, attribution, forecasting, and performance optimisation.
  • Demonstrated experience managing global teams and collaborating across time zones and functional departments.
  • Strong background in PR, analyst relations, and executive thought leadership to elevate brand presence in enterprise markets.
  • Ability to translate complex AI‑driven, risk‑intelligence or compliance technologies into clear, compelling narratives.
  • Experience working with or selling into regulated industries such as financial services, government, or national security.
  • Proven capability to manage and optimise multi‑million‑pound marketing budgets to deliver measurable ROI and pipeline impact.
